Anantara Vilamoura Algarve Resort has appointed Katja Hekkala as its new general manager.

With over 20 years’ experience in hospitality and travel industries, working in luxury hotels in Portugal, Madeira, Sweden and Norway, Hekkala is a highly accomplished professional, valued for her extensive sales and marketing experience and is superbly well positioned to head up the team at Anantara’s first European property.

A Swedish national, Hekkala studied at Schiller International University in Strasbourg and London from 1989-1992 where she earnt a degree in hotel management.

In 2005, Hekkala completed an executive leadership e-course with Cornell University.

Hekkala began her career at Starwood Hotels & Resorts, starting at Sheraton Hotel Oslo in Norway before moving to Sheraton Stockholm Hotel in Sweden, working across different departments including front office, sales and marketing.

At the service of the Scandinavian Leisure Group (now British Thomas Cook Group) Hekkala has been placed in several destinations including Morocco, Mauritius, Tunisia, Ireland, Paris and the French Riviera.

In 1998 Hekkala was invited by the Pestana Group to work in Madeira where she started as front office manager before taking the position of International sales manager at Pestana Hotels and Resorts Madeira.

“It has been an exciting twelve months for Anantara Vilamoura, since its debut in April 2017, and I am excited to be joining the team to lead the hotel into its next phase,” commented Hekkala.

“I join an experienced and passionate team and, together, we are looking forward to consolidating the resort’s position as a leading light among Europe’s five-star resort hotels.”
